Star Wars: Could Captain Rex Also be Coming to The Mandalorian?


With Ahsoka said to be making her live-action debut in The Mandalorian, there has been a call to also bring in the likes of retired Clone Commander Rex. What's interesting is, director Dave Filoni could be hinting at Rex's appearance in The Mandalorian as well.

As pointed out by Nerdist, Filoni had changed his cover photo on Twitter to feature an older Ahsoka as well as another fellow rider who looks a lot like Rex from Rebels. We don't know what this means for the show, but Filoni did make this change after it was announced that Ahsoka would be appearing in The Mandalorian. There's no way that Filoni would be out of the loop for that, so him changing his photo could be a hint.

Then again, rather than The Mandalorian, this could be a hint for the Rebels sequel series which is set to come out later in the year. Though we haven't had a look at the show yet, it's likely to feature Ahsoka and Rex as well; not to mention returning Ghost crew members like Sabine and Hera.

Personally, I would love to see Rex in The Mandalorian. Temuera Morrison is the right age to play him, and it would be great to see him go head-to-head with an actual Mando. What's more, there's also a guess that we could be seeing Boba Fett in the show as well. Having Boba clash into a fellow clone would be a fanboy dream-come-true.

For now, all we can really do is speculate. The Mandalorian 2 is set to debut on Disney+ this October.
